Why timing pressure shows up in Adelaide
In Adelaide, caveat finance is often used when a maturing debt position, urgent tax issue, or short-settlement transaction needs quick support before a refinance, sale, or other defined exit is ready.
Urgency: caveat lending is usually considered when the funding need is immediate and a slower bank process is unlikely to help in time.
Security: property equity and title position matter because the lender is relying on short-term property-backed security rather than a full-term mortgage structure.
Exit: the strongest files still show a believable repayment pathway instead of relying on “we will figure it out later.”
Execution: if valuations, legal work, or title issues are messy, settlement can still slow down despite the product being designed for speed.

What caveat lenders usually care about in Adelaide
Residential, commercial, or mixed-use property with sufficient equity may support a caveat loan depending on title position and lender appetite.
Caveat lenders typically focus on security quality, speed, and exit realism more than full long-form bank-style servicing analysis.
A short-term caveat structure usually needs a clearly defined exit such as refinance, sale, debtor receipt, settlement completion, or another commercial event.
Because caveat lending is urgency-driven, clean title, document readiness, and fast legal coordination materially affect execution speed.

How the process usually works
Confirm the urgency, property security, current debt position, and exactly what the funding must solve.
Assess lender fit based on property type, title position, leverage, and whether the exit is realistic within the proposed term.
Coordinate valuation, solicitor engagement, and core documents quickly so the file can move without avoidable legal or administrative friction.
Settle the caveat loan and actively manage the intended exit, whether that is refinance, sale, settlement completion, or debt realignment.

When might an Adelaide borrower use a caveat loan?
Usually when the need is urgent, there is suitable property equity, and a slower lender process will not solve the problem in time. Common examples include refinance gaps, tax pressure, and urgent settlements.
Can caveat loans help with business tax debt in Adelaide?
Potentially, yes. If the debt issue is commercial in nature, the borrower has property security, and the exit strategy is realistic, caveat finance may be one short-term option.
How fast can Adelaide caveat finance settle?
Speed depends on the title, legal readiness, and document quality, but well-prepared files can move much faster than a standard long-form commercial-loan process.
Does the lender still care about leverage and exit?
Yes. Even though caveat lending is speed-focused, lenders still care about the LVR, title position, and how the loan is expected to be repaid in the short term.
Is a caveat loan designed for long-term funding?
No. It is generally a short-term tool used to solve a fast-moving commercial problem while a more stable exit is arranged.
